Why Makeup Removal Matters More Than You Think
At the end of a long day, it’s tempting to skip makeup removal altogether. But leaving makeup on overnight can lead to:
- Clogged pores – trapped oil, dirt, and leftover product can lead to breakouts.
- Premature aging – impurities can break down collagen and accelerate fine lines.
- Dull complexion – dead skin cells and residue create a tired appearance.
- Reduced product effectiveness – serums and moisturizers absorb better on clean skin.
Proper cleansing helps maintain your skin barrier, reduce irritation, and improve the efficacy of your skincare routine.
Common Types of Makeup Removers
Choosing the best makeup remover starts with understanding the available options. Each type works differently and caters to specific needs:
- Cleansing Oils
- Dissolve oil-based makeup, sunscreen, and impurities.
- Ideal for dry or sensitive skin because they’re nourishing.
- Micellar Waters
- Lightweight, no-rinse formulas perfect for quick cleansing.
- Great for normal to sensitive skin types.
- Balm Cleansers
- Rich, solid textures that melt into oils on contact.
- Excellent for heavy makeup or waterproof products.
- Cleansing Wipes
- Convenient but should not replace a full cleanse.
- Best for travel or quick touch-ups.
- Dual-Phase Makeup Removers
- Combine oil and water layers for stubborn, waterproof makeup.
- Gentle yet highly effective for eye and lip products.
Key Ingredients to Look for in a Makeup Remover
Not all removers are created equal. Look for these skin-friendly ingredients:
- Glycerin – hydrates and softens.
- Aloe Vera – calms and soothes sensitive skin.
- Chamomile Extract – reduces redness and irritation.
- Hyaluronic Acid – locks in moisture.
- Antioxidants – protect against free radicals.
Avoid harsh alcohols, synthetic fragrances, and sulfates if you have sensitive or dry skin.
How to Choose the Best Makeup Remover for Your Skin Type
For Oily or Acne-Prone Skin
- Opt for lightweight micellar water or oil-free formulas.
- Ingredients like salicylic acid can help keep pores clear.
For Dry or Mature Skin
- Look for hydrating cleansing balms or oils with nourishing plant-based extracts.
- Avoid stripping cleansers.
For Sensitive Skin
- Choose fragrance-free, dermatologist-tested products with soothing agents like aloe and chamomile.
For Combination Skin
- Use a dual approach: gentle oil cleanser first, followed by a water-based cleanser.
Double Cleansing: A Skincare Game-Changer
A single cleanse may not remove all traces of makeup, especially sunscreen or waterproof products. Double cleansing—using an oil-based product first, followed by a gentle water-based cleanser—ensures a deeper clean without stripping your skin. This method:
- Removes oil-based and water-based impurities.
- Improves skin texture over time.
- Prepares your skin to absorb serums and moisturizers better.
Mistakes to Avoid When Removing Makeup
Even with the best makeup remover, technique matters. Avoid these common mistakes:
- Rubbing too harshly: causes irritation and broken capillaries.
- Skipping the eye area: leftover mascara and eyeliner can cause infections.
- Using hot water: dries and irritates the skin barrier.
- Not cleansing the neck and hairline: makeup residue often lingers there.
Expert Tips for Effective Makeup Removal
- Use lukewarm water to rinse off cleansers.
- Pat dry instead of rubbing with a towel.
- Follow up with toner to rebalance pH and remove residual impurities.
- Apply moisturizer or serum immediately after cleansing to lock in hydration.

Building a Complete Nighttime Skincare Routine
Pairing the best makeup remover with a thoughtful skincare routine enhances results. Consider this order:
- Makeup remover / oil cleanser.
- Gentle foaming cleanser.
- Toner or essence.
- Treatment serum (vitamin C, niacinamide, or retinol depending on needs).
- Eye cream.
- Moisturizer.
- Overnight mask or facial oil (optional).
